Cash app stocks that pay dividends are stocks that distribute a portion of the company’s profits to its shareholders on a regular basis. Dividends are typically paid in cash or additional shares of stock and are a way for companies to reward their shareholders for investing in their business.

November 7, 2023. Monthly dividend stocks can provide predictable income and make budgeting easy since they pay dividends every month of the year. While most companies pay dividends quarterly, there are 66 stocks that pay dividends monthly. And many of them have high dividend yields above 7%. When it comes to ... Once the company sets the record date, the ex-dividend date is set based on stock exchange rules. The ex-dividend date for stocks is usually set one business day before the record date. If you purchase a stock on its ex-dividend date or after, you will not receive the next dividend payment.
